Autor: Jan Rychter (jwr_at_icm.edu.pl)
Data: Sun 04 Aug 1996 - 23:21:47 MET DST
>>>>> "Pawel" == Pawel Sikora <psi_at_pmc.com.pl>:
Pawel> Nieprawda. To nie jest zadne PIO. Timingi sa niezalezne od
Pawel> trybu PIO. W tym konkretnym przypadku 240 ns nie pojdzie,
Pawel> lub pojdzie niepewnie a na pewno nie pojdzie z dwoma
Pawel> dyskami na tasmie. Bez problemu poszloby 360 ns, tylko ze
Pawel> przy dowolnym z tych ustawien osiagany transfer z WDAC2340
Pawel> jest ok. 1.324 MB/s wiec nie ma o co walczyc. WDAC2340
Pawel> supportuje PIO2 jedynie i zadnego trybu DMA, aczkolwiek
Pawel> pierwsza seria tych dyskow miala DMA typ B (wadliwie
Pawel> dzialajace pod windozami) i na odpowiednich plytach (586)
Pawel> zdarzalo sie wyciagnac 1.8 Mb/s.
Oj... na moim dość starym 2340: (żadnych cudów na karcie kontrolera,
wszystko standard).
[23:17] ringworld:/etc#hdparm -t /dev/hda
/dev/hda:
Timing buffered disk reads: 16 MB in 8.21 seconds = 1.95 MB/sec
[23:17] ringworld:/etc#hdparm -t /dev/hda
/dev/hda:
Timing buffered disk reads: 16 MB in 8.21 seconds = 1.95 MB/sec
[23:17] ringworld:/etc#hdparm -t /dev/hda
/dev/hda:
Timing buffered disk reads: 16 MB in 8.69 seconds = 1.84 MB/sec
[23:17] ringworld:/etc#hdparm -t /dev/hda
/dev/hda:
Timing buffered disk reads: 16 MB in 8.16 seconds = 1.96 MB/sec
(zwrócę uwagę że są to _BUFOROWANE_ odczyty dysku, a więc przechodzące
przez cache. Odczyt 'surowy' będzie pewnie ok. 10-20% szybszy).
[23:18] ringworld:/etc#hdparm -i /dev/hda
/dev/hda:
Model=WDC AC2340H, FwRev=06.15I01, SerialNo=WD-WT265
Config={ HardSect NotMFM HdSw>15uSec SpinMotCtl Fixed DTR>5Mbs FmtGapReq }
RawCHS=1010/12/55, TrkSize=57600, SectSize=600, ECCbytes=4
BuffType=3(DualPortCache), BuffSize=128kB, MaxMultSect=16, MultSect=16
DblWordIO=no, maxPIO=1(medium), DMA=yes, maxDMA=2(fast)
(maybe): CurCHS=0/0/0, CurSects=0, LBA=no
[23:19] ringworld:/etc#hdparm -v /dev/hda
/dev/hda:
multcount = 16 (on)
I/O support = 1 (32-bit)
unmaskirq = 1 (on)
using_dma = 0 (off)
keepsettings = 0 (off)
nowerr = 0 (off)
readonly = 0 (off)
readahead = 8 (on)
geometry = 1010/12/55, sectors = 666600, start = 0
Ale może to tylko Linux :-)
-- Jan Rychter jwr_at_icm.edu.pl Ten list zawiera polskie znaki w polskim standardzie iso-8859-2, przyjętym powszechnie w Internecie. Jeżeli nie wyświetlają się one poprawnie u Ciebie, zajrzyj pod http://www.agh.edu.pl/ogonki/
To archiwum zostało wygenerowane przez hypermail 2.1.7 : Tue 18 May 2004 - 12:51:19 MET DST